2-mercaptobenzothiazole (2-MBT) has been used as a vulcanization accelerator in rubber industries. It was recalcitrant in wastewater treatment plant. Thus, this work aimed to develop efficient consortium that can be used as an inoculum for treating 2-MBT in rubber processing wastewater. This study obtained 2-MBT degrading bacterial consortia, namely SN, EN, SN-AC+ and EN-Ac+ after the enrichment of original rubber wastewater sludge in medium containing 2-MBT followed by a step-wise acclimation by gradually increasing 2-MBT concentrations in an NH4Cl-containing medium at 30°C with 150 rpm. The consortia had ability to finally reach 86% and 90% of the COD was removed. In addition, the bacterial cells in all consortia growth were observed to increase in OD600, corresponding to bacterial abundance were approximately 2.4Ã108 CFU mL-1. Thus, the enrichment process through increasing of 2-MBT concentrations allowed the microbial consortia in both sludge sources to adapt and consequently degrade 2-MBT at higher degradation rates. These findings indicated that the acclimatized periods, the 2-MBT concentrations, and the microbial sources played significant roles in the development of suitable microbial consortia for 2-MBT degradation in rubber processing wastewater
